首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

结合使用scanner和xml

结合使用Scanner和XML是一种常见的数据处理和解析技术,用于读取和解析XML文件中的数据。下面是关于结合使用Scanner和XML的完善且全面的答案:

  1. 概念: 结合使用Scanner和XML是指利用Scanner类和XML解析技术来读取和解析XML文件中的数据。Scanner类是Java中的一个工具类,用于扫描和解析文本数据。XML(可扩展标记语言)是一种用于存储和传输数据的标记语言,具有良好的可读性和可扩展性。
  2. 分类: 结合使用Scanner和XML可以分为两个主要步骤:首先使用Scanner类读取XML文件的内容,然后使用XML解析技术解析读取到的数据。
  3. 优势:
    • 灵活性:结合使用Scanner和XML可以根据需要选择性地读取和解析XML文件中的数据,提供了灵活的数据处理方式。
    • 高效性:Scanner类提供了高效的文本扫描和解析功能,能够快速读取大量的数据。
    • 可扩展性:XML作为一种通用的数据存储格式,具有良好的可扩展性,可以方便地定义和添加新的数据结构。
  • 应用场景: 结合使用Scanner和XML适用于以下场景:
    • 数据导入:从XML文件中读取数据并导入到数据库或其他系统中。
    • 数据分析:解析XML文件中的数据,进行统计分析、图表展示等操作。
    • 数据转换:将XML文件中的数据转换为其他格式,如JSON、CSV等。
  • 推荐的腾讯云相关产品和产品介绍链接地址:
    • 腾讯云对象存储(COS):用于存储和管理XML文件,提供高可靠性和可扩展性。产品介绍链接
    • 腾讯云云函数(SCF):用于编写和运行无服务器函数,可结合使用Scanner和XML进行数据处理和解析。产品介绍链接

总结:结合使用Scanner和XML是一种常见的数据处理和解析技术,适用于读取和解析XML文件中的数据。通过利用Scanner类和XML解析技术,可以灵活、高效地处理XML数据,并应用于各种场景中。腾讯云提供的对象存储和云函数等产品可以与Scanner和XML结合使用,提供更好的数据存储和处理能力。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Java中Scanner 的用法 Scanner怎么使用

Java中要想输入时便要用到Scanner 首先在使用之前导入util包 要想通过控制台进行输入,首先要构造一个Scanner对象,它附属于”标准输入流 Scanner in = new Scanner...(System.in); 现在我们就可以使用Scanner类的各种方法了 使用Scanner读取字符串/整数/浮点数 import java.util.Scanner; //需要导入util包 Scanner...sc = new Scanner(System.in); System.out.println("请输入你的姓名:"); String name = sc.nextLine(); System.out.println...System.out.println("姓名:" + name + "\n" + "年龄:" + age + "\n" + "工资:" + salary); sc.close(); //注意,要记得调用关闭方法 使用...Scanner循环读取N个数字 Scanner sc = new Scanner(System.in); double sum = 0.0; int num = 0; while(sc.hasNextDouble

1.1K20
  • Acunetix Web Vulnerability Scanner使用生成报告的方法

    Acunetix WVS,该扫描软件的全称Acunetix Web Vulnerability Scanner,是一个网站及服务器漏洞扫描软件。...这是国外一款非常不错的web检测工具,一般网络上有破解包,现在有8.010.0版本的破解包了。...10.0版本可以扫描的漏洞比较多,功能比较全,使用方法8.0的使用方法差不少,下面我用8.0版本的来进行举例说明。...下载之后按照安装的过程安装破解之后,成功安装以后,桌面出现两个图标: 一、配置测试扫描信息 1、点击进入“Acunetix Web Vulnerability Scanner...二、进行网站测试 1、选择“Tools Explorer”下的“Web Scanner”,鼠标右键出现选项菜单,选择“ New scan” 弹出“

    1.7K20

    java scanner构造函数_使用Scanner作为构造函数的参数的Java

    参考链接: Java Scanner仪类 这是一个学校任务的问题,这就是为什么我这样做的原因。...使用Scanner作为构造函数的参数的Java  总之,我在主要方法(Scanner stdin = new Scanner(System.in);是行)中使用Stdin制作扫描仪,从程序运行时指定的txt...这种扫描仪按预期工作为主,不过,我需要用它在具有扫描仪作为参数的自定义类:  public PhDCandidate(Scanner stdin)  {  name = stdin.nextLine()...+1  ”此时,Scanner的任何调用都将结束程序,不会抛出异常或错误。“究竟在什么时候?程序在哪里结束? –  +1  我不认为你的程序实际终止。我认为你的控制台正在等待输入。...–  +0  @ Code-Guru:只要我尝试使用扫描器(除了stdin.next(),所有其他方法都会中断),就会结束,所以立即尝试使用.nextLine() –

    2.8K30

    JAVA|Java的Scanner类初级使用

    1 Scanner使用 JDK给我们提供了成千上万个类供我们直接使用,而Scanner就是这众多类里的一个最常用的一个类,既然它是一个类,我们使用它的方法使用我们自己写的类的方法基本一致。...方法基本如下: 1.导包:就是指出需要使用的类在哪一个位置,格式一般为import 包名称.类名称,Scanner导包语句便为import java.util.Scanner对于当前类属于同一个包的时候...在新建的Scanner对象里,我们需要传入参数,如果是我们需要接收键盘上的数据,那这个参数就是System.in,即Scanner sc = new Scanner(System.in) 3.使用。...根据对象名来使用成员变量成员方法,next是获得从键盘上输入的数据,String str = sc.next()就是把键盘输入的数据存到变量里面去,我们从键盘输入的数据的类型默认为字符串,想要得到其他类型的数据...int num1 = sc.nextInt(); int num2 = sc.nextInt(); System.out.println("num1num2的为:

    65220

    @Async可以@Transactional结合使用吗?

    @Async可以@Transactional结合使用吗?...前言 结论 原理 小结 ---- 前言 在编写Spring在多线程环境下如何确保事务一致性时,我突然联想到@Async注解,心里就在盘算着@Async注解能否@Transactional注解一起使用呢...关于异步@Async + 事务@Transactional的结合使用问题分析【享学Spring MVC】文章后,才想着对该问题作出一个彻底的研究,也是帮助其他小伙伴解开心头之惑。...关于异步@Async + 事务@Transactional的结合使用问题分析【享学Spring MVC】 我这边把上文中的结论整理一下,如下: @Async注解的方法上,再标注@Transactional...---- 小结 到此,我相信各位也基本清楚了@Async@Transactional的关系了,本文比较简短,如果各位还有什么问题,可以在评论区提出。

    3.1K50
    领券